1. Protocol Description

This communication protocol is an intelligent control reclosing Modbus protocol, which facilitates users to use Modbus commands to read and write device parameters and reclosing status. In this agreement, the sending and returning values of communication are all hexadecimal numbers.

2. Introduction to Frame Format

2.1 Address Code

Occupy 1 byte; One device terminal corresponds to one address code, with an address range of (1 sim 247) (((0x01 sim 0xF7)).

2.2 Function code

Occupy 1 byte; According to the function code definition of the standard Modbus protocol, three commonly used basic function codes are selected as the read-write function codes for this protocol.

2.3 Data Domain

function codeeffect
0x03Read and hold register
0x06Write a single register
0x10Write multiple registers

The format of the data field is determined by the function code. When reading the register (0x03), it is necessary to know the starting address and length of the read register, so the data field is composed of the starting address and number of registers; The data field of the response frame is the number of bytes and data in the corresponding range register. The number of registers read at once cannot exceed 80.

2.4 Verification code

The checksum is calculated using CRC-16 (generating polynomial A001), with low bytes at the beginning and high bytes at the end.

2.5 MODBUS Exception Response Frame

When the device receives a request frame from the master station and successfully executes the data processing of the request frame, the device returns a normal response frame to the master station; When the device fails to successfully receive the request frame from the main station, no operation is performed and no response is received. The main station can set a timeout period as a basis for determining device failure;
When the device fails to successfully receive the request frame from the main station, no operation is performed and no response is received. The main station can set a timeout period as the basis for determining device failure;
When the device receives a request frame from the master station, but the function code or register of the request frame does not meet the data definition requirements, the device cannot perform data processing on the request frame. The device must return an exception response frame to the master station. The format of the exception response frame is as follows:

Abnormal response frameValue/RangeByte size
address code0~2471
function code0x80+Request Function Code1
Exception code01/02/031
CRC verification-2

The definition of exception codes is as follows:

Exception CodeNameMeaning
01Illegal Function CodeFunction Code of Request Frame Undefined
02Illegal RegisterRegister Address of Request Frame Undefined
03Illegal Register ValueRegister Value or Length of Request Frame Does Not conform to Defined Format
